Transaction 068039881be859974b71a4c8d0a68c0cbee8b935871c16a2432e9173a5909923

2 Input
2 Outputs
  • 068039881be859974b71a4c8d0a68c0cbee8b935871c16a2432e9173a5909923:0
  • value  1054000000
    address  1AFBYgcfUHLDSrwexEYe1WQ6ugxHSMRPq9
  • 068039881be859974b71a4c8d0a68c0cbee8b935871c16a2432e9173a5909923:1
  • value  1936290000
    address  1Fk4cu8xwhyL6umTyGCn1r8c4eLQX9sXYs